AI era \'computing on the eyes\' puts smart glasses in focus
Smart glasses are emerging as a focus for telecom companies as the AI era approaches a shift to 6G, with the eyewear expected to drive higher uplink traffic by sending real-time camera and sensor data. Experts expect early adoption in hazardous industrial sites, while consumers could use features such as navigation and instant translation. Market researchers forecast strong sales growth, but challenges remain in AR displays, device performance, power efficiency, heat and security.

6G shift talks gain momentum as equipment makers push speed, telecoms urge caution
Discussion on a shift to 6G is gaining momentum, led by telecom equipment makers, while operators remain cautious about investment. At MWC26 in Barcelona, equipment firms said 6G will be key to combining AI with communications and to building AI-native networks. Qualcomm CEO Cristiano Amon set 2029 for commercialization and launched a strategic cooperation body. Operators cited the lack of finalized standards and clear use cases, and the burden of 5G standalone obligations.

MWC26: Telecom industry speeds AI shift as China pushes and 6G talks gain pace
Mobile World Congress 2026 in Barcelona ended on March 5 after four days, highlighting telecoms’ shift from mobile technology toward AI. South Korea’s three carriers advanced plans to become AI-focused companies, unveiling AI models, enterprise platforms and voice-based agents. Chinese firms including Huawei, Xiaomi and Honor drew attention with large booths and new products, while major carriers launched a mobile AI initiative with GSMA. The event also expanded debate on 6G, AI network operations, smart glasses and non-terrestrial networks.
